I'm an American of Italian/Hispanic descent who's been living in Tuscany for the last twenty years. I'm a self-trained chef and have worked in some of the best restaurants in the area I live. I run a personal-chef business and hold cooking courses on Italian regional cooking with my business partner. You can check out our website at: www.alfrescoacsi.it.
There is no one single food I prefer to another, nor is there any particular dish that I prefer making. I like experimenting in the kitchen, trying new recipes and making up my own. I love travelling and discovering the cuisine of the places I visit.
